To make a platinum ring one size smaller, remove 2.2mm of the shank. Scribe the distance onto the shank and remove the metal with a jeweler's saw. Gently bend the shank together, closing the gap. WebAnswer (1 of 3): To reduce the size, the band is cut, removing a piece, and re-brazing the band with silver solder. To increase the size, the band is cut , and small piece of sterling silver is brazed into the gap, using silver solder. Cleaning , buffing and polishing will complete the process....
